Homeland Security to Inspect Over 30 Minneapolis Locations in Major Fraud Probe

Federal authorities are preparing for a major enforcement action in Minneapolis as the Department of Homeland Security moves forward with inspections at more than 30 sites across the city. Officials say the operation is part of an ongoing investigation into what they describe as extensive and organized fraud activity.

The inspections are scheduled to take place on Monday and will involve multiple federal agencies working together to review records, operations, and compliance at the targeted locations.

Federal Agencies Expand Fraud Investigation

According to officials familiar with the operation, investigators are examining potential financial and benefits-related fraud tied to several businesses and organizations. The probe has been building for months and follows intelligence suggesting repeated misuse of federal programs and resources.

Authorities emphasized that the inspections are investigative in nature and do not automatically imply wrongdoing at every location involved. However, the scale of the operation signals serious concerns about systemic fraud in the area.

Focus on Accountability and Compliance

Federal officials say the goal of the operation is to ensure accountability and protect public funds. Investigators will assess documentation, financial practices, and eligibility records to determine whether laws were violated.

If evidence of fraud is confirmed, cases could lead to civil penalties, criminal charges, or further enforcement actions. Officials also noted that similar investigations may expand to other regions if comparable patterns are identified.

What Happens Next

Results from Monday’s inspections will be reviewed in the coming weeks. Authorities may conduct follow-up visits, request additional records, or announce enforcement actions depending on what investigators uncover.

Residents and businesses in Minneapolis are being advised that the operation is part of a broader federal effort to combat fraud and safeguard taxpayer money.
